The NCPA Corporate Membership Program
Download the NCPA Logo Usage Guidelines for Members PDF (97k)
In recognition of supporting NCPA and independent pharmacy, NCPA’s Corporate Members are given preferred consideration for opportunities to collaborate with NCPA on programs of value to the nation’s nearly 23,000 independent pharmacies and the patients they serve. NCPA Corporate Members also benefit by remaining informed and actively participating in the association.

Discounts and Preferential Treatment
- Discounts on advertisements in America’s Pharmacist with a monthly circulation of 24,000 and readership of 75,000
- Discounts on exhibitor fees at the NCPA Annual Convention
- Preferential treatment in selecting exhibit booth space
- Advance notification on all sponsorship opportunities, and preferential consideration for participation in new initiatives and pilot projects
- Members only access to utilize NCPA’s direct mail fulfillment house
- Discounts on NCPA publications
- Discounts on all services contracted for with NCPA’s All-in-One CE service
- Discounts on all NCPA homepage ads
- Discounts on banner and button ads on e-News Weekly, transmitted to all NCPA members every Tuesday

Timely Information and Membership Status
Corporate Member companies and organization are entitled to enroll up to four executives as members of NCPA. Those enrolled are entitled to:
- A subscription to America’s Pharmacist, NCPA’s monthly journal—print and/or digital
- Electronic copies of NCPA press releases and announcements
- Annual copies of the NCPA Digest, sponsored by Cardinal Health and the NCPA Annual Report online access
- Receive NCPA’s member’s only Corporate Member e-Insight periodically
- Register to receive Pharmacist e-Link, NCPA’s electronic messaging service that helps practicing pharmacists better manage their careers
